Written Answers. - Dublin Housing Proposals.

117.

asked the Minister for Local Government (a) what steps have been taken to build new housing accommodation on the demolished sites in the Dominick Street-Bolton Street-Dorset Street-Wellington Street areas of Dublin North-Central constituency; (b) when work will commence on these sites; and (c) if he will state generally the position in regard to local authority housing in that area.

Plans for the erection of 195 further flat dwellings on cleared sites in this area have been generally approved and I understand that working drawings are in course of preparation. I am not in a position to say when work will commence on the erection of the dwellings. 298 flat dwellings have already been provided in Dominick Street and Hardwicke Street. I understand that the development of a number of other sites in the area is contemplated.
